Le peuplement de la seigneurie de Chambly, les alliances matrimoniales et l'enracinement : 1665-1740
Bibliographic record
Abstract
L'étude du peuplement colonisateur de la seigneurie de Chambly entre 1665 et 1740 a permis de tracer un portrait des pionniers à partir des renseignements sur l'âge, le sexe, le statut matrimonial et la provenance. L'analyse des réseaux de parenté a montré des groupes apparentés en provenance de Boucherville. Laprairie et Longueuil mettant en évidence l'importance des liens familiaux et la solidarité de provenance lors de ces migrations. Attirés par un parent, ces pionniers ont pu profiter de l'opportunité d'un réseau de relations déjà établi. Sans parente à l'arrivée, les pionniers oui ont su s'allier les voisins par leur mariage ou celui de leurs enfants se greffent a un noyau déjà existant. La parenté, importante lors de la décision de s'établir des nouveaux calons, l'est aussi par la suite pour l'enracinement dans la nouvelle communauté.
